Output 403093f6033fd5d073679e44a169e8f4c7702238d3cffa25c7df873b37ee4d1e:0

value
9625652120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15d4ffd1bd6aaded3144154cfb710dd7fd83bf06 OP_EQUAL
address
M9tbaugFD7gwj4ywMcbUDH62kvevKewEE6
transaction
403093f6033fd5d073679e44a169e8f4c7702238d3cffa25c7df873b37ee4d1e
spent
true